Product overview

What this product is designed to do

A practical explanation of the product, intended customer and role in the energy system.

E-MATE 114R is an indoor 114.688kWh commercial battery rack built from eight 14.336kWh modules. Its 409.6V nominal platform is intended for commercial backup, PV energy storage and integrator-led PCS and EMS projects.

This page describes the battery rack rather than assuming a complete turnkey ESS. PCS, EMS, switchgear, room ventilation, fire protection and local compliance scope must be defined from the project site and operating strategy.

Choose 114R for an indoor electrical room where approximately 115kWh aligns with the load and PCS voltage. Consider an outdoor BESS cabinet when a protected external enclosure is required.

Verified technical data

Technical specifications

One complete, copyable table. Unverified values remain clearly gated.

Swipe to view full specificationsRequest parameter confirmation
Specification Value
Battery module 14.336 kWh, 51.2 V, 110 kg (242.5 lb)
Module quantity 8
Cell chemistry LFP (LiFePO4)
Available battery capacity 114.688 kWh
Nominal voltage 409.6 V
Operating voltage 364.8–449.28 V
Output current 140 A / 280 A
Display SOC status, LED indicators and LCD
Communication Ethernet / CAN / RS485
Dimensions (W × D × H) 1,164 × 840 × 1,776 mm (45.8 × 33.1 × 69.9 in)
Weight Approx. 1,130 kg (2,491 lb)
Operating temperature −20°C to 60°C
Ambient humidity ≤95% RH, non-condensing
Ingress protection IP20
Cycle life 6,000 cycles @ 80% DoD, 25°C, 0.5C, 60% EOL
Scalability Yes
Operating modes Grid-tied / grid-tied + backup / off-grid
Inverter compatibility Confirm against the PCS compatibility list

Product-specific FAQ

Questions customers ask before selection

Direct answers with the conditions that affect the final recommendation.

Is E-MATE 114R an outdoor cabinet?

No. The brochure lists IP20 and describes an indoor battery rack. Use a controlled electrical room or engineered enclosure.

Does it include a PCS?

The page describes the battery rack. PCS, EMS, protection and switchgear scope must be confirmed for the complete project.

What is the nominal DC voltage?

The EMATE114R configuration is listed at 409.6V nominal with a 364.8-449.28V operating range.

Can it support peak shaving?

Yes, as part of a correctly sized PCS/EMS system using the site's load profile and tariff structure.

How is it monitored?

Ethernet, CAN and RS485 are listed. Final protocol and EMS integration require project confirmation.

What data is needed for a proposal?

Provide interval load data, PV capacity, grid connection, target power, backup duration, room conditions and applicable standards.
